Kristine Marie Lilly Heavey, née Kristine Marie Lilly, is a retired American soccer player who last played professionally for Boston Breakers in Women's Professional Soccer. She was a member of the United States women's national soccer team for 23 years and is the most capped soccer player in the history of the sportgaining her 352nd and final cap against Mexico in a World Cup qualifier in November 2010.
